Saturday Bedtime Forecast July 2, 2022

Showers/Storms Ending; Tomorrow Much Nicer; Great Looking Holiday

Showers and storms will begin to tail down as we head towards daybreak. Will have enough moisture around to see patchy to dense fog around daybreak. Clouds will thin and move out by late morning bringing partly sunny skies, a nice breeze and less humid. Monday, the holiday looks great with mostly sunny skies, low humidity, and seasonable temps with a decent sky for the evening to see the firework displays. – Meteorologist Bobby Klark
